- Title:
- Letters to Kenneth Leighton, 1951-1955
- Scope & Content:
-
43 letters, as follows:
1951-1952
- Ildebrando Pizzetti (28 February 1951)
- Goffredo Petrassi (17 October 1951)
- ‘Vittorio’, in Italian, mentioning Goffredo Petrassi (12 March 1952)
- Leopold Stokowski (30 July 1952)
